Around 400 Minnesota women get the same scary diagnosis each year -- ovarian cancer. The average age to get the news is 63, but younger Minnesotans are also affected. Twenty-six-year-old new mom Wendy Thurston and her husband have had an exhausting five months.
It is a type of cancer known for being one of the "bad ones." Fifty percent of women diagnosed with ovarian cancer do not make it past five years. It is not necessarily because it is so hard to treat -- it is because ovarian cancer is so hard to find.
